ORDER
(Made by the Hon'ble Acting Chief Justice) The prayer sought for by the petitioner in this writ petition is untenable and the petitioner has to workout his remedy before the appropriate forum.
2. Although the petitioner claims that he is not the borrower; but only promoter of the land belonging to the third respondent, who has borrowed amount from respondents 1 and 2 bank, since the first respondent bank has already obtained an order under Section 14 of the Securitisation and Reconstruction of Financial Assets and Enforcement of Security Interest Act, 2002, the petitioner has to workout his remedy in the manner known to law.
3. Learned counsel for the petitioner has repeatedly submitted that if time is given, the petitioner is prepared to pay the entire outstanding balance amount.
4. This Court is not inclined to entertain such a prayer. The petitioner has to approach the Debts Recovery Tribunal concerned, for the relief sought for before this court. The writ petition fails and the same is dismissed. Liberty is given to the petitioner to workout his remedy in the manner known to law. There will be no order as to costs.
